There are now booked car to us at. 8.30. We drove to the Village of Hope. One disability-school with many hearing impaired. We drove to Danang. This is where Chau, Phuc, Thao and Tu attend school, all sponsored by the Danish. Chau is now 16 years. I have paid her special education since she was 5 years. We start with an introduction to the staff room where we asked questions to the school director. The school has two sections, one for normal children without disabilities and one for the hearing impaired. The children who have disabilities are driven to school outside the area. The children who are hearing impaired are taught at school. Among the four Danish children are two who are hearing impaired as Chau and Phuc. The other two Thao Tu and goes in a different school. You see us at first. 11:00 when they come home for lunch. We saw deaf education and visited their dormitories and reading rooms and talked to the pupils who had not teaching. Kl. 11.00 were all invited to lunch with the students, boys with boys and girls with girls. We were the same as they got.

We must at weddings, about 80 km from Hoian. We drove from our hotel KL. 9.15. We were 13, seven Danish and six Vietnamese. We arrived around. at. 11:00. They had been waiting for us. We have been running at. 8.00. We were received as guests of honor and we saw the whole seremonien from close quarters. The ceremony took place in Phuc home. There were approx. 200 guests. We were entertained with many dishes food. The bridegroom was a nice dark suit with tie. Phuc was more festive over. She had a nice Au Dai in red. She had just congestion out. Her husband Jan is French, so Phuc gave speeches in French. She talked a lot. One of her brothers translated to vietnamersisk. After approx. 40 minutes were guests, where we listened to the bench. Subsequently, food served, very good food and there was beer, which was donated up all the time. then we went to dinner Phuc went in to dress. This time she had a nice elegant white wedding dress on. Phuc and Jan walked around and drank with our customers. After approx. One hour had Phuc again changed clothes for an elegant evening dress. Phuc loves to dance, so it was me who had to hold on. A festive day, a completely different wedding than we are accustomed to. We went from the wedding at. 14.30 Kl. 19:00 we went for a city tour before we had to eat.
